If I am not mistaken, the December solstice point is very close to the galactic plane, and the precession of Earth's spin axis will carry that point across the plane sometime in the year 2012. Thus the solstice that year will be the first one in the other galactic hemisphere.
|
In fact, that alignment happened more than ten years ago, in May 1998. Jean Meeus reported it in his
Mathematical Astronomy Morsels (Chapter 48), but you can check it with any decent planetarium software.
